Provider Score in 17037, Ickesburg, Pennsylvania

The Provider Score for the COPD Score in 17037, Ickesburg, Pennsylvania is 30 when comparing 34,000 ZIP Codes in the United States.

An estimate of 59.24 percent of the residents in 17037 has some form of health insurance. 22.51 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 50.74 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 17037 have VA health insurance. Also, percent of the residents receive TRICARE.

For the 312 residents under the age of 18, there is an estimate of 8 pediatricians in a 20-mile radius of 17037. An estimate of 0 geriatricians or physicians who focus on the elderly who can serve the 129 residents over the age of 65 years.

In a 20-mile radius, there are 2,837 health care providers accessible to residents in 17037, Ickesburg, Pennsylvania.

Physician-to-patient ratios are a critical starting point. In areas with a low ratio, patients may experience longer wait times for appointments, reduced access to preventative care, and difficulty establishing a strong doctor-patient relationship, all detrimental to COPD management. A high ratio, on the other hand, suggests potentially more accessible care. Publicly available data from sources like the Pennsylvania Department of Health or the Health Resources & Services Administration (HRSA) can be used to estimate these ratios. However, this data often doesn't account for specialists in pulmonary care, which are essential for complex COPD cases.

The presence of primary care practices with a demonstrable focus on COPD management is another key factor. This includes practices that actively screen for COPD, offer spirometry testing (a crucial diagnostic tool), and provide patient education on disease management, medication adherence, and lifestyle modifications like smoking cessation. Identifying these standout practices requires a deep dive into the practices' websites, patient reviews, and potentially, direct contact to assess their COPD-specific services.

Telemedicine adoption is increasingly important, especially in rural areas. Telemedicine can bridge the geographical gap, allowing patients to consult with their physicians remotely, receive medication refills, and participate in pulmonary rehabilitation programs. Practices that have embraced telemedicine demonstrate a commitment to patient accessibility and proactive disease management. Evaluating the extent of telemedicine integration involves looking at the availability of virtual appointments, remote monitoring capabilities, and the use of digital tools for patient education.

Mental health resources are often overlooked but are crucial for COPD patients. The chronic nature of COPD, the physical limitations it imposes, and the potential for exacerbations can lead to anxiety, depression, and social isolation. Primary care practices that integrate mental health services or have established referral pathways to mental health professionals will score higher on the COPD Score. This includes evaluating the availability of on-site therapists, partnerships with mental health providers, and the use of screening tools for mental health conditions.
